Ordinals
beta
Sat 341325571410854
decimal
68265.571410854
degree
0°68265′1737″571410854‴
percentile
16.25359865649106%
name
lkwqpsmudwl
cycle
0
epoch
0
period
33
block
68265
offset
571410854
timestamp
2010-07-16 06:14:42 UTC
rarity
common
prev
next